How to Make Soft and Fluffy Nutella Rolls
-
Activate Yeast: In a small bowl, whisk together warm water, active dry yeast, and sugar. Let the mixture sit for about 5-10 minutes until it becomes foamy, indicating the yeast is ready to use.
-
Mix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, combine the flour and sugar. Add in the warm milk, room temperature egg, and softened butter. Pour in the activated yeast mixture and stir until combined.
-
Knead Dough: Transfer the mixture to a floured surface and knead the dough for about 10-15 minutes until it’s smooth and elastic. The dough should be slightly sticky but manageable.
-
First Rise: Place the kneaded dough in a greased bowl, cover it with a clean dish towel, and let it rise in a warm environment until it doubles in size, which typically takes about 1.5 hours.
-
Roll Out Dough: Once risen, gently punch down the dough to release the air. Roll it out on a floured surface into a rectangle about 1/4-inch thick.
-
Add Filling: Spread a generous layer of Nutella across the rolled-out dough, leaving a small border around the edges. Sprinkle chocolate chips evenly over the Nutella.
-
Cut Rolls: Starting from one edge, tightly roll the dough into a log. Using dental floss, cut the log into 6 equal pieces for clean cuts without squishing the rolls.
-
Prepare for Baking: Place the cut rolls in a greased baking dish with a drizzle of heavy cream at the bottom. Let them rise again for about 30 minutes, covered loosely with plastic wrap.
-
Bake: Preheat your oven to 190°C (374°F). Bake the rolls for 15-17 minutes until they are golden brown and the aroma of chocolate fills your kitchen.
-
Finish: As soon as they come out of the oven, brush the warm rolls with melted butter for added flavor and shine. Serve immediately for the best experience!
Optional: Serve with a dusting of powdered sugar for extra sweetness.

How to Store and Freeze Soft and Fluffy Nutella Rolls
Room Temperature: Store leftover rolls in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days to keep them soft and fresh.
Fridge: If not consumed within 2 days, place the rolls in the fridge for up to 5 days. Be sure to cover or wrap them tightly to prevent drying out.
Freezer: Freeze the Nutella rolls for up to 3 months. Individually wrap each roll in plastic wrap and then place them in an airtight freezer bag for best results.
Reheating: When ready to enjoy, reheat frozen rolls in a preheated oven at 175°C (350°F) for 10-15 minutes or heat briefly in the microwave to restore their soft texture. Enjoy your soft and fluffy Nutella rolls fresh out of the oven!

Make Ahead Options
These soft and fluffy Nutella rolls are perfect for meal prep enthusiasts! You can prepare the dough and let it rise up to 24 hours in advance. Simply follow all the steps until the first rise, then c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ate. When you’re ready to bake, let the dough come to room temperature for about 30 minutes before rolling it out, adding your Nutella and chocolate chips, and cutting into rolls. For best quality, ensure you keep the dough tightly covered to prevent drying out. Your family will still enjoy fresh, warm rolls that are just as delicious as if they were made on the same day!
Expert Tips for Soft and Fluffy Nutella Rolls
- Perfecting the Dough: Ensure your dough remains slightly sticky to achieve the best texture. Too much flour can lead to dry rolls.
- Activated Yeast: Always double-check that your active dry yeast is fresh; it’s the secret to fluffy Nutella rolls.
- Consistent Rolls: Roll the dough tightly to maintain even layers of that delicious Nutella filling—this creates a visual appeal!
- Heavy Cream Magic: Drizzle heavy cream on the bottom of the baking dish and on top before baking for an extra moist result.
- Cutting with Care: Use dental floss for cutting the rolls to avoid squishing them, ensuring they keep their beautiful shape.

What should I do if my dough is too dry?
If your dough feels too dry while kneading, add a tiny bit of warm water or milk, one tablespoon at a time, until you reach the desired slightly sticky texture. It’s all about striking that perfect balance for soft and fluffy Nutella rolls!

What if my rolls don’t rise?
No worries! If your rolls haven’t risen properly, double-check that your yeast is fresh. If the dough feels too cold, try moving it to a warmer area. Alternatively, create a warm environment by placing the covered dough in the oven (turned off) with a bowl of hot water alongside it, allowing for a more effective rise.
